$4,153,394 Salary in North Dakota: Take-Home Pay After Tax

Earning $4,153,394 in North Dakota leaves you with $2,456,070 after all taxes. Federal income tax, ND state tax, and FICA together claim 40.9% of gross pay.

Annual Take-Home Pay
$2,456,070
after $1,697,324 in total taxes (40.9% effective rate)

North Dakota Tax Overview

North Dakota applies a top marginal income tax rate of 2.5% on the highest earners. The graduated bracket structure means most middle-income earners face effective state rates well below the headline number.
